Software Engineer-JAVA

40 years

0 Lacs

Posted:2 days ago| Platform: Linkedin logo

Apply

Work Mode

On-site

Job Type

Full Time

Job Description

About Serrala

Serrala is the global leader in finance process automation. For over 40 years, we have been advancing the office of the CFO with our award-winning suite of finance automation applications.

Our solutions streamline all working capital-related processes, including Order to Cash, Procure to Pay, Cash Flow Management, and Treasury, across both cloud and SAP environments.

Our 10+ hubs across Europe, North America, and India support over 2,800 clients worldwide, reflecting the trust we've built with a diverse global community.

Join us as we lead the future of finance automation!

Serrala is working on a bold and innovative plan to develop its next-generation cloud-native enterprise payments solution. To achieve this vision, a new Center of Excellence was created in Pune in 2019. The Pune CoE boasts of cross functional teams that build SaaS products from scratch, onboard customers and offer post-implementation support. We are a rapidly growing organization, and this is your opportunity to join us in our growth journey.


  • Develop modern frontend components using Angular/React and backend microservices using Java/Spring Boot.
  • Build and maintain REST APIs, integrate bank/payment systems, and ensure secure data flows.Implement payment processing logic including pain.001, pain.008, CAMT messages, MT940/942, etc.
  • Participate in development of automated functional, integration, and API tests.
  • Collaborate with QA to build/maintain automated test suites using JUnit, Mockito, Selenium, or Cypress.
  • Work closely with DevOps team to ensure smooth deployment through CI/CD pipelines.
  • Debug production issues related to both UI and backend flows.
  • Conduct code reviews, ensure coding standards, and contribute to design discussions.
  • Optimize system performance, scalability, and security.
  • Document technical design, API specifications, and test cases


Technical/ professional qualifications


  • Strong experience in Java 11+, Spring Boot, REST API development, microservices architecture.
  • Good understanding of JPA/Hibernate, data modeling, and MongoDB/PostgreSQL.
  • Familiar with messaging platforms like Kafka/RabbitMQ.
  • Proficiency in Angular (preferred) or React.
  • Strong understanding of HTML5, CSS3, JavaScript/TypeScript.
  • Experience with Azure (preferred), AWS, or GCP.
  • Familiarity with Docker, Kubernetes, Jenkins/GitHub Actions CI/CD.
  • Strong analytical and problem-solving skills.
  • Excellent communication and collaboration abilities.
  • Ability to work in Agile/Scrum teams with accountability and ownership

Mock Interview

Practice Video Interview with JobPe AI

Start Java Interview
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

coding practice

Enhance Your Java Skills

Practice Java coding challenges to boost your skills

Start Practicing Java Now

RecommendedJobs for You

pune, maharashtra, india

pune, maharashtra, india